- Safai Karmachari Andolan welcomes historic judgment of Supreme Court on eradication of inhuman
- practice of manual scavenging. In its judgment today Supreme Court has deprecated the
- continuance of manual scavenging in the
- in blatant violation of Article 17 of the
- by which, “untouchability is abolished and its practice in any form is
- forbidden”. The court was emphatic about the duty cast on all sates and union territories “to
- fully implement (the
- ) and to take action against the violators. In a significant
- endorsement of concerns raised by Safai Karmachari Andolan, the Supreme Court directed the
- government to, “Identify the families of all persons who have died in sewerage work (manholes,
- ) since 1993 and award compensation of Rs.10 lakhs for each such death to the
- family members depending on them”.The judgment has been given by Supreme Court Bench headed by
- P Sathasivam.
- The court has been categorical that, “If the practice of manual scavenging has to be brought to
- a close and also to prevent future generations from the inhuman practice of manual scavenging,
- rehabilitation of manual scavengers will need to include:-
- (a) Sewer deaths – entering sewer lines without safety gears should be made a crime even in
- emergency situations. For each such death, compensation of Rs. 10 lakhs should be given to the
- family of the
- .
- (b) Railways– should take time bound strategy to end manual scavenging on the tracks.
- (c) Persons released from manual scavenging should not have to cross hurdles to receive what is
- their legitimate due under the law.
- (d) Provide support for dignified livelihood to safai karamchari women in accordance with their
- choice of livelihood schemes.
- Court also said that rehabilitation must be based on the principles of justice and
- transformation. The court also directed the
- , which is the largest employer of
- manual scavengers in the country, to take time bound strategy to end manual scavenging on the
- tracks.
- National convenor of Safai Karamchari AndolanBezwada Wilsonsaid that,this is a victory of
- manual scavengers who have been fighting across the country for their liberation against the
- denial of central and various state governments repeatedly.The court acknowledged the
- significance of the data provided by the petitioner Safai Karmachari Andolan in its 12 years
- legal battle demonstrating, “that the practice of manual scavenging continues unabated. Dry
- latrines continue to exist notwithstanding the fact that the 1993 Act was in force for nearly
- two decades. States have acted in denial of the 1993 Act and the constitutional mandate to
- abolish untouchability.”
